The Orthogonal Variable Spreading Factor channelization codes are widely used to provide the variable data rate and support different bandwidth requirements for users in the WCDMA system. The code assignment has the significant impact on the code utilization and code blocking probability. The code assignment strategies are unfair for the large bandwidth requests. To improve the fairness in the code assignment, we reserve a part of bandwidth in the OVSF tree to reduce the blocking probability of the larger bandwidth request. The performance of the proposed scheme is simulated by programs to verify the outperformance.
